Cannon named HCAC Athlete of the Week following record-breaking performance
Defiance sophomore Tawon Cannon (Columbus, Ohio / Mifflin) has been named the Heartland Collegiate Athletic Conference Men's Track Athlete of the Week.

Cannon set a new school record in the 60-meter hurdles on Friday evening at the oiler Opener with a time of 8.42 seconds. Cannon placed third in the event with a time of 8.45 after setting the record in the qualifying heat. Both of his times at the event were faster than the previous record of 8.66 set by Jordan Weber in 2012.
In addition to his record-setting performance, Cannon also recorded a new personal best in the 200-meters with a time of 23.25 seconds for a ninth-place finish.
Cannon and the Defiance men's and women's teams will next compete on January 14 when they host the Dick Small Invitational at the George Smart Center.
